your welcome with flurry too, remember that it reduces your chance to hit as well as give more attacks unless it is the highest flurry feat in which case there are no disadvantages to it. i think i used flurry too. if you are having trouble hitting then try increasing your strength if you have items available (or dex if you have lightsaber finesse) as this will increase your hit rolls.

edit: i just finished fighting him again with dantooine as my first planet. the trick to stopping him from healing is hit him hard and fast with as much damage as possible. i made my lightsaber so it did as much damage as it possibly could, boosted up on stimulants, made sure a shield was activated all the time, gave myself protection from critical hits and i took him down (after 4 reloads lol) in 3 hits in the end. if you do a lot of damage per hit and have a high hit roll then he barely has a chance to heal himself. i also used the lightsaber form that is especially for use against jedi.
